Logic fun's Notation Concept
Staff Display in Relation to Position and
Length of Sequences in the Arrange
Window
Sequences in the Arrange window represent parts played by
certain instruments (represented by the tracks), and are
displayed as staves in the Score window.
Each of these systems or (in the Arrange window) tracks, can
consist of an (almost) unlimited number of sequences. If in the
Arrange window, the sequences on one track directly follow one
another (with no gaps between them), they are displayed as one
continuous staff in the score (except in Show Contents mode,
(Link button activated), where only one sequence at a time will
be displayed).
The Display Parameters for each of these sequences can be set
differently. This allows you to influence the interpretation of
sequences recorded in real time in a very flexible way, espe-
cially concerning the rhythmic display. If necessary, sequences
can be divided into several parts with the Scissors tool (in the
Arrange window), allowing different display parameters to be
assigned to each resulting part, because each is now an inde-
pendent sequence.
Logic fun's Basic Elements for Score Display
The following elements and their parameters form the basic
concept for the score display in Logic fun. (Detailed explana-
tions will follow later in this chapter)
The Display Parameter Box
The parameters in the Display Parameter Box affect the
display of the selected sequences. They can be different for
each sequence, whether the sequences are on different tracks,
or the same track.
